第章用SQL管理器操纵数据库和表_第1页
第章用SQL管理器操纵数据库和表_第2页
第章用SQL管理器操纵数据库和表_第3页
第章用SQL管理器操纵数据库和表_第4页
第章用SQL管理器操纵数据库和表_第5页
已阅读5页,还剩23页未读 继续免费阅读

付费下载

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

用SQL管理器操纵数据库和表WPS,aclicktounlimitedpossibilities汇报人:WPSCONTENTS目录添加目录项标题01SQL管理器简介02使用SQL管理器操纵数据库03使用SQL管理器操纵表04使用SQL语句进行数据操纵05使用SQL查询进行数据分析06单击添加章节标题PartOneSQL管理器简介PartTwoSQL管理器的功能监控和优化数据库性能备份和恢复数据库查询数据管理用户和权限创建、修改和删除数据库和表插入、更新和删除数据SQL管理器的用途管理数据库:创建、修改、删除数据库管理表:创建、修改、删除表管理数据:插入、更新、删除数据查询数据:使用SQL语句查询数据安全管理:设置用户权限,保证数据安全性能优化:优化数据库性能,提高查询效率SQL管理器的优势添加标题添加标题添加标题添加标题功能强大:支持多种数据库类型,如MySQL、SQLServer等操作简单:通过图形界面操作,无需编写复杂的SQL语句安全性高:提供数据加密、访问控制等功能,保障数据安全易于维护:提供备份、恢复、优化等功能,方便数据库维护和管理使用SQL管理器操纵数据库PartThree数据库的创建选择数据库类型和存储位置确认并创建数据库打开SQL管理器创建新的数据库输入数据库名称和描述数据库的删除使用SQL语句:DROPDATABASE[数据库名]确认删除:在删除数据库前,需要确认是否真的要删除备份数据:在删除数据库前,建议先备份数据,以防数据丢失权限要求:删除数据库需要具有管理员权限或具有DROPDATABASE权限的用户数据库的修改添加数据:使用INSERT语句向表中添加新数据更新数据:使用UPDATE语句更新表中的数据删除数据:使用DELETE语句删除表中的数据查询数据:使用SELECT语句查询表中的数据修改表结构:使用ALTERTABLE语句修改表的结构修改数据库:使用ALTERDATABASE语句修改数据库的属性数据库的查询SELECT语句:用于从数据库中检索数据WHERE子句:用于指定查询条件ORDERBY子句:用于对查询结果进行排序JOIN操作:用于连接多个表进行查询子查询:用于在查询中嵌套另一个查询聚合函数:用于对查询结果进行统计和计算使用SQL管理器操纵表PartFour表的创建指定表的外键:例如,CREATETABLEstudents(idINTPRIMARYKEY,nameVARCHAR(255),ageINT,grade_idINT,FOREIGNKEY(grade_id)REFERENCESgrades(id))单击此处添加标题指定表的主键:例如,CREATETABLEstudents(idINTPRIMARYKEY,nameVARCHAR(255),ageINT)单击此处添加标题创建表的基本语法:CREATETABLEtable_name(column_namedata_type,column_namedata_type,...)单击此处添加标题指定表的列名和数据类型:例如,CREATETABLEstudents(idINT,nameVARCHAR(255),ageINT)单击此处添加标题表的删除添加标题添加标题添加标题添加标题确认删除:使用SELECT语句查看表是否存在使用SQL语句:DROPTABLEtable_name错误处理:如果表不存在,会抛出错误权限要求:需要具有DROP权限才能删除表表的修改添加新列:使用ALTERTABLE语句添加新列删除列:使用ALTERTABLE语句删除不需要的列修改列:使用ALTERTABLE语句修改列的属性,如数据类型、长度等重命名列:使用ALTERTABLE语句重命名列名修改表名:使用ALTERTABLE语句修改表名删除表:使用DROPTABLE语句删除不需要的表表的查询SELECT语句:用于从表中检索数据WHERE子句:用于指定查询条件ORDERBY子句:用于对查询结果进行排序JOIN操作:用于连接多个表进行查询子查询:用于在查询中嵌套查询聚合函数:用于对查询结果进行统计和计算使用SQL语句进行数据操纵PartFive插入数据使用INSERTINTO语句使用SELECT语句查看插入的数据确保数据符合表的结构要求指定要插入的表和列提供要插入的数据值更新数据使用WHERE子句指定要更新的行注意NULL值和空字符串的区别使用UPDATE语句更新数据指定要更新的列和值删除数据添加标题添加标题添加标题添加标题WHERE子句:用于指定要删除的数据条件使用DELETE语句:用于删除表中的数据示例:DELETEFROMtable_nameWHEREcondition注意事项:删除数据前需要备份,避免数据丢失查询数据添加标题添加标题添加标题添加标题添加标题添加标题添加标题SELECT语句:用于从表中检索数据ORDERBY子句:用于对查询结果进行排序JOIN操作:用于连接多个表进行查询聚合函数:用于对查询结果进行统计和计算WHERE子句:用于指定查询条件LIMIT子句:用于限制查询结果的数量子查询:用于在查询中嵌套另一个查询使用SQL查询进行数据分析PartSix使用聚合函数进行数据分析聚合函数:用于对一组值进行计算,如求和、平均值、最大值、最小值等应用场景:数据分析、报表生成、数据挖掘等常用聚合函数:SUM、AVG、MAX、MIN、COUNT等示例:SELECTSUM(销售额)FROM销售表WHERE年份=2022使用分组进行数据分析添加标题添加标题添加标题添加标题分组的作用:可以更清晰地了解数据的分布情况,发现数据中的规律和趋势什么是分组:将数据按照某个字段或属性进行分类,以便进行统计和分析如何进行分组:使用SQL中的GROUPBY子句,将需要分组的字段或属性放在GROUPBY子句中分组后的数据分析:可以使用COUNT、SUM、AVG、MIN、MAX等聚合函数对分组后的数据进行统计和分析使用排序进行数据分析排序功能:对查询结果进行排序,方便查看和分析排序方式:升序(ASC)和降序(DESC)排序字段:可以根据需要选择不同的字段进行排序排序应用:在数据分析中,排序可以帮助我们更好

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论